What is the University of Northampton acceptance rate?

The University of Northampton’s acceptance rate is approximately 79%, reflecting a moderately selective admissions process. This rate indicates that a majority of applicants meet the institution’s academic and entry requirements.

Factors influencing acceptance include grades, personal statements, and references. The university prioritizes inclusivity while maintaining educational standards. Prospective students should review course-specific criteria, as competitive programs may have higher thresholds.

For the most current data, consult the university’s official website or admissions office, as rates fluctuate annually based on applicant volume and institutional capacity.
